Why Las Cruces is a Prime Market for Trucks

Las Cruces Trucks For Sale: Your Ultimate Guide to Finding the Perfect Ride

The demand for trucks in Las Cruces is deeply rooted in the city’s unique geographical, economic, and cultural fabric.

  • Agriculture and Construction: The Mesilla Valley is a fertile agricultural hub, known for its pecans, chiles, and onions. This creates a constant need for trucks capable of hauling equipment, produce, and supplies. Similarly, ongoing development and construction projects within the city and surrounding areas fuel the demand for work-ready trucks.
  • Outdoor Lifestyle: Las Cruces is a gateway to diverse outdoor activities. From camping and hunting in the Organ Mountains-Desert Peaks National Monument to off-roading in the vast desert, a reliable 4×4 truck is often essential for accessing remote areas and transporting gear like ATVs, dirt bikes, or camping trailers.
  • Border Proximity: Being just an hour north of the U.S.-Mexico border, Las Cruces serves as a logistical point, further increasing the need for robust vehicles capable of handling various loads and longer hauls.
  • Desert Environment: The dry, sometimes rugged terrain and long distances between towns make the durability and capability of a truck highly desirable for everyday commuting and travel. The climate also influences vehicle wear, making certain considerations like sun damage and dust important during inspection.

These factors combine to create a dynamic market where a wide variety of trucks are always in demand, from light-duty pickups for daily errands to heavy-duty workhorses for commercial applications.

Key Considerations When Buying a Truck in Las Cruces

Making a smart purchase involves more than just finding a truck you like. Here are crucial factors to consider:

  • Budgeting and Financing:
    • Total Cost of Ownership: Beyond the purchase price, factor in insurance, registration, maintenance, and fuel costs.
    • Financing: Get pre-approved for a loan from a bank or credit union before visiting a dealership. This gives you negotiating power and a clear budget. Dealership financing can also be competitive.
  • Vehicle Inspection:
    • Pre-Purchase Inspection (PPI): For used trucks, a PPI by an independent, trusted mechanic is non-negotiable. They can identify hidden issues, especially rust (less common in NM but still possible), wear and tear from desert driving (dust, sun damage), and any deferred maintenance.
    • DIY Check: Look for fluid leaks, tire wear, strange noises, dashboard warning lights, and check all electrical components.
  • Test Drive: Drive the truck on various road conditions (city, highway, hills, if possible) and pay attention to acceleration, braking, steering, transmission shifts, and any unusual sounds. Test all features.
  • Vehicle History Report: Services like CarFax or AutoCheck provide valuable information on accidents, title issues, service history, and previous ownership. Most dealerships provide these for free; for private sales, it’s a worthwhile investment.
  • Title and Registration: Ensure the seller has a clear title. In New Mexico, you’ll need to transfer the title at the Motor Vehicle Division (MVD) and register the vehicle within 30 days of purchase. Be prepared for sales tax (GRT) and registration fees.
  • Insurance: Obtain insurance quotes before buying. Truck insurance can vary based on make, model, year, and your driving record.
  • Desired Features:
    • Towing/Hauling Capacity: Match the truck’s capability to your needs (e.g., towing a horse trailer vs. a small utility trailer).
    • Bed Size: Short bed vs. long bed – consider what you’ll be carrying.
    • Drivetrain: 2WD vs. 4WD – 4WD is highly recommended for off-road adventures or navigating unpaved roads in the area.
    • Fuel Efficiency: Diesel vs. gasoline, V6 vs. V8.
    • Technology & Comfort: Infotainment systems, backup cameras, leather seats, etc.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: What are the most popular truck brands in Las Cruces?
A1: Ford (F-series), Ram, Chevrolet (Silverado), and Toyota (Tacoma, Tundra) are consistently among the most popular and commonly seen truck brands in Las Cruces due to their reputation for reliability, capability, and extensive local dealership networks.

Q2: Is it better to buy new or used in Las Cruces?
A2: It depends on your budget and priorities. New trucks offer warranties and the latest features but depreciate quickly. Used trucks offer significant savings but require more diligent inspection. Given the robust used market in Las Cruces, many find excellent value in pre-owned options.

Q3: Do I need 4×4 in Las Cruces?
A3: While not strictly necessary for city driving, 4×4 is highly recommended if you plan on exploring the surrounding desert, mountains, or unpaved roads, especially during rainy seasons when washes can become muddy. It significantly enhances resale value in this region.

Q4: What are the best places to get a pre-purchase inspection in Las Cruces?
A4: Look for independent auto repair shops with good online reviews. Avoid taking the truck to a shop recommended by the seller. Local mechanics specializing in trucks are ideal, as they understand common issues for vehicles in a desert climate.

Q5: How do I transfer a truck title in New Mexico?
A5: Both the buyer and seller must complete the "Assignment of Title" section on the back of the vehicle’s title. The buyer then takes the signed title, proof of insurance, and payment for Gross Receipts Tax (sales tax) and registration fees to any New Mexico Motor Vehicle Division (MVD) office or authorized MVD partner.
